I bought in feb 2016 flight1 kingair b200 and I have a big problem;


when I open the add-on settings and I change something and then I push OK my fsx freeze and nothings happens again.


I must close fsx via task and then restart fsx. No change are made in settings?


What can be the problem? I have win10 home en fsx box

I suspect that your problem lies in Win10 permissions. Make sure that UAC is set to its lowest possible value and that Defender is off - also exclude your entire FSX directory and subdirectories from virus scanning. Make sure you run FSX "as administrator".
